What companies run services between Rhode Island, USA and Nebraska, USA?

Delta, Southwest Airlines, and two other airlines fly from Theodore Francis Green State Airport (PVD) to Omaha (OMA) every 3 hours.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Providence Downtown to Omaha via Port Authority Bus Terminal, New York Midtown, and Chicago in around 35h 56m.
